Troubleshooting common issues

Forgot password

Use the Forgot password link on Kraken’s login page. Follow email instructions and verify sender authenticity.

2FA not working

Ensure your device clock is synced. If still failing, use Kraken’s account recovery steps in the Help Center.

Hardware wallet connectivity

Make sure your hardware wallet firmware is current and that Trezor Bridge (for Trezor devices) or the appropriate transport layer is installed and running.

Q: What is Trezor Bridge and do I need it?
A: Trezor Bridge is a small application that allows web browsers to communicate with Trezor hardware wallets. If you use a Trezor to authorize transactions or logins, install and run Trezor Bridge from the official site before connecting your device.
